What is Winnie’z?
Winnie’z is a connected support platform for neurodivergent children. It brings families, providers, schools, supervisors, and support teams together around goals, observations, progress, reports, and next steps.
Who is Winnie’z designed for?
Winnie’z supports parents, individual providers, school providers, supervisors, quality-control teams, administrators, and trainees—giving each person an experience suited to their role.
How does Winnie’z help families stay involved?
Families can follow their child’s journey through team updates, developmental objectives, weekly summaries, reports, meetings, and direct communication with assigned professionals.
Who can access a child’s information?
Access is based on each person’s role and relationship to the child. Families and assigned professionals receive the appropriate level of visibility, while confidential information remains limited to authorized team members.
Does Winnie’z replace professional care?
No. Winnie’z helps professionals and families coordinate, document, and follow the child’s support journey. It does not replace qualified assessment, diagnosis, therapy, or medical advice.
